Causes of change from tobacco to sugar

Fall in West Indian tobacco prices


Need for a cheap sweetener


Suitable climate


Role of the Dutch

Consiquences of the Sugar Revolution

*Need for bigger plots because the ones used to cultivate tobacco were too small


*Cultivating sugar meant more labour so slavers were brought from Africa leading to a decline of whites


*the cultivation of sugar increased the wealth of the islands


*prices of land went up


Monoculture

The concentration on the cultivation of a single crop.

Absenteeism

Owning land in 1 country and living in another.
